U.S. Army Medicine Civilian Corps Launches New Career Website

Fort Sam Houston, Texas - April 14th, 2015 – The U.S. Army Medicine Civilian Corps recently launched an updated version of their career website www.civilianmedicaljobs.com .  

The website, originally launched in 2009, provides a platform for healthcare and dental professionals to discover career opportunities with the U.S. Army Medicine Civilian Corps. The newly designed site is fully-responsive, allowing seamless navigation on any browsing device.

In addition to standard keyword searches, prospective applicants can now search for jobs by geographic location. By sharing their location with the site, the updated site provides visitors with an extensive list of available positions closest to their location. 

“Our website was in need of a more modernized, user-friendly design,” says Dr. Joseph Harrison, Jr., Chief, Recruitment and Retention, Headquarters U.S. Army Medical Command, Civilian Human Resources Division. “With the launch of the new site, we hope to streamline the application process for healthcare professionals interested in a career with the U.S. Army Medicine Civilian Corps.”

The Civilian Corps has more than 2,500 job openings in different medical, dental and behavioral health professions, and the new site is updated daily to reflect current opportunities.  In addition to providing an application portal for visitors, the new site provides information about upcoming career fairs, recent news articles, and the option to sign up for the Civilian Corps newsletter.
